  • Admire the classic Art Deco style and iconic 14-story tower of The National Hotel which owes its beauty to Roy France, the man who essentially created the Miami Beach skyline. Renovations in recent years have faithfully maintained the legendary grace and unforgettable style while also implementing modern amenities and features for today’s travelers.

  • View the intricate mosaic on the atrium ceiling of Tamara’s Bistro, the hotel’s restaurant. It was commissioned and is comprised of thousands of tiny tiles patterned after a 1920’s painting entitled, “Girl with Gloves” by Tamara de Lempicka, a celebrated Art Deco artist, and the venerated patroness of the hotel.

  • Discover the marble compass in front of the 205-foot infinity pool, which points to the National Hotel in Cuba. The National Hotel resides within the stunning Miami Beach Architectural District, which is listed on the U.S. National Register of Historic Places.
